Different Types of Gelatin Used in Haribo Gummy Bears

Gelatin is a key ingredient in many gummy candies, including the popular Haribo gummy bears. Gelatin is a Protein derived from Collagen, which is found in animal bones, skin, and connective tissues. It is commonly used as a gelling agent in food products to give them their characteristic chewy texture. In the case of Haribo gummy bears, the type of gelatin used can vary depending on the specific product line. One type of gelatin commonly used in Haribo gummy bears is porcine gelatin, which is derived from pigs. This type of gelatin is widely used in the food industry and is known for its strong gelling properties. Porcine gelatin is often preferred for gummy candies because it produces a firm and chewy texture that holds its shape well. It is also a cost-effective option for manufacturers, making it a popular choice for mass-produced candies like Haribo gummy bears.
Another type of gelatin that may be used in Haribo gummy bears is bovine gelatin, which is derived from cows. Bovine gelatin is similar to porcine gelatin in terms of its gelling properties, but some consumers may prefer it for religious or cultural reasons. Bovine gelatin is also a common ingredient in many food products and is generally considered safe for consumption. In recent years, there has been a growing demand for vegetarian and vegan-friendly alternatives to traditional gelatin. As a result, some manufacturers, including Haribo, have started to use plant-based alternatives such as agar-agar or pectin in their gummy candies. These plant-based gelling agents can provide a similar texture to gelatin while catering to consumers with dietary restrictions or preferences.

It is important to note that the type of gelatin used in Haribo gummy bears may vary depending on the region where the product is manufactured. For example, Haribo gummy bears produced in Europe may use different types of gelatin than those produced in the United States. This is due to differences in regulations and availability of ingredients in different countries. Impact of Gelatin Type on Texture and Flavor of Haribo Gummy Bears

Gelatin is a key ingredient in the production of gummy candies, including the popular Haribo gummy bears. Gelatin is a protein derived from collagen, which is found in animal bones, skin, and connective tissues. It is used as a gelling agent in gummy candies to give them their chewy texture. However, not all gelatins are created equal, and the type of gelatin used can have a significant impact on the texture and flavor of the final product. Haribo gummy bears are made with a type of gelatin known as bovine gelatin, which is derived from cows. Bovine gelatin is known for its strong gelling properties, which help give gummy candies their characteristic chewiness. The use of bovine gelatin in Haribo gummy bears results in a firm yet tender texture that is satisfying to bite into. In addition to its gelling properties, bovine gelatin also plays a role in the flavor of Haribo gummy bears. Gelatin is a tasteless ingredient, but it can enhance the flavor of other ingredients in the Candy. Bovine gelatin has a neutral flavor that allows the fruity flavors of the gummy bears to shine through. The combination of bovine gelatin and fruit flavors creates a delicious and satisfying treat that is beloved by many. The type of gelatin used in gummy candies can also affect their overall quality. Bovine gelatin is known for its high quality and consistency, which is why it is a popular choice for manufacturers like Haribo. Bovine gelatin is produced using strict quality control measures to ensure that it meets the highest standards for purity and Safety. This attention to quality results in gummy bears that are not only delicious but also safe to consume. While bovine gelatin is the most common type of gelatin used in gummy candies, there are other options available. Some manufacturers use porcine gelatin, which is derived from pigs, or Fish gelatin, which is derived from fish bones and skin. Each type of gelatin has its own unique properties that can affect the texture and flavor of the final product. Porcine gelatin is similar to bovine gelatin in terms of its gelling properties, but it has a slightly different flavor profile. Porcine gelatin has a slightly stronger taste than bovine gelatin, which can impact the overall flavor of the gummy bears. Fish gelatin, on the other hand, has a milder flavor and a softer texture, which can result in gummy bears that are less chewy than those made with bovine gelatin.
